Microchip TC2117-3.0VDBTR is a fixed 3.0 V LDO linear voltage regulator in SOT-223-3 package, delivering up to 800 mA output current with a maximum dropout voltage of 1.3 V and input voltage range of 4 V to 6 V.

Key Features

  • Fixed 3.0 V output with tight ±1% accuracy for stable power delivery in noise-sensitive designs
  • Low dropout voltage of 450 mV (typical) at full load, extending battery run time
  • 800 mA continuous output current in compact SOT-223-3 package with exposed thermal pad
  • Input voltage range 4 V to 6 V with absolute maximum of 6.5 V for robust protection
  • RoHS-compliant, Pb-free construction suitable for automotive and industrial end products

Applications

The TC2117-3.0VDBTR is well-suited for powering 3.0 V MCU rails, wireless modules, and sensor interfaces in battery-operated portable equipment where low dropout and moderate current are required. Its compact SOT-223-3 footprint makes it a practical choice for space-constrained PCB designs in wearables, IoT nodes, and industrial field instruments. The fixed 3.0 V output eliminates external feedback resistors, simplifying BOM and layout in high-volume consumer and embedded applications.

Frequently Asked Questions

What is the maximum output current the TC2117-3.0VDBTR can supply continuously?

The TC2117-3.0VDBTR is rated for a continuous output current of 800 mA, making it sufficient for MCU subsystems, wireless transceivers, and sensor clusters that collectively draw under 800 mA from a regulated 3.0 V rail.

How does the TC2117-3.0VDBTR perform when used with a Li-ion cell discharging down to 4.0 V?

With a minimum input voltage of 4.0 V and a typical dropout of only 450 mV at full load, the TC2117-3.0VDBTR maintains its regulated 3.0 V output until the supply drops below approximately 3.45 V, allowing reliable operation deep into a Li-ion discharge cycle and maximising usable battery capacity.

Which industrial or IoT applications benefit most from the SOT-223-3 package of the TC2117-3.0VDBTR?

Applications such as wireless sensor nodes, handheld scanners, and compact industrial field transmitters benefit because the SOT-223-3 package occupies roughly 6.5 mm² of board space while its exposed metal tab dissipates heat directly into PCB copper, removing the need for a separate heatsink and enabling high-density 3.0 V power stages.

When is TC2117-3.0VDBTR a better choice than an adjustable LDO for a fixed 3.0 V rail design?

A fixed-output TC2117-3.0VDBTR eliminates two external feedback resistors and removes output-voltage setting errors, cutting BOM cost and PCB area. For high-volume production runs where the rail voltage is always 3.0 V, the fixed variant typically costs less per unit than an adjustable alternative and reduces assembly variation risk.
